The coastal city of Bradenton, Florida resides on the banks of the Manatee River just 45 miles south of Tampa and 25 miles south of St. Petersburg, crossing over the iconic Sunshine Skyway Bridge. Bradenton is home to the Bradenton Marauders at LECOM Park where residents and tourists alike gather for baseball games and events. The South Florida Museum is a huge hit with families complete with a planetarium, aquarium, and history museum. If you’re looking for restored historical buildings, be sure to visit the Manatee Village Historical Park, where you’ll find artifacts on pioneer life in Florida.
Residents enjoy browsing the Red Barn Flea Market, as well golfing at River Run Golf Links or Pinebrook Ironwood Golf Course. Community parks are abundant, and the city even has a dog park, Happy Tails Dog Park, at G.T. Bray Park. Visit the Riverwalk for open green space, a community amphitheater, kid-friendly splash park, and picturesque views of Manatee River.
